Embodiment Construction

[0046] The technical solutions of the present invention will be further described below in conjunction with the accompanying drawings and embodiments.

[0047] Please combine Figure 1 to Figure 6 As shown, a liftable and rotatable marine fish culture net cage provided by the present invention includes a structural floating body 1, a culture net cage body 2, a lifting mechanism and a rotation mechanism.

[0048] Structural floating body 1 floats on the water surface to provide buoyancy for the entire net cage. It is made of steel or other equivalent materials. It has sufficient strength to ensure that it will not be damaged in wind and waves and provide support for the culture net cage body 2 it carries. .

[0049] The structural floating body 1 of this embodiment is arranged as an elliptical ring, and the two ends of its long axis are arranged as straight line segments.

Abstract

The invention discloses a raising rotatable sea fish breeding net cage and a use method thereof. The raising rotatable sea fish breeding net cage comprises structure floating bodies, a breeding net cage body, a lifting mechanism and a rotating mechanism, wherein the structure floating bodies float on a water surface, and a hanger is arranged on each structure floating body; the lifting mechanism is arranged on the hangers, and is connected with the breeding net cage body; the breeding net cage body realizes rising/falling movement relative to the structure floating bodies through the lifting mechanism; a fishing net is used for coating the surface of the breeding net cage body; and the rotating mechanism is arranged on the structure floating bodies and is connected with the breeding net cage body so that when the breeding net cage body is in a falling state, rotary net drying of the breeding net cage body is realized. According to the raising rotatable sea fish breeding net cage disclosed by the invention, a net cage can have the functions of lifting and rotating, so that draft of the net cage is reduced, the difficult problems of hauling and docking for repair and maintenance of the net cage, and adult fish capturing can be solved, the difficult problem of frequent replacement of fishing nets caused by marine organism adhering is solved, and breakage of the fishing nets is convenient to examine.

Description

technical field [0001] The present invention relates to sea culture equipment, more specifically, to a lifting and rotatable sea fish culture net cage and its usage method. Background technique [0002] In order to increase the effective breeding water body in the existing marine fish breeding cages, most of the volume of the cages is below the water surface, so that the bottom of the marine fish breeding cages is far away from the water surface (that is, the draft is very large). The haulage after the construction of the aquaculture cages, the capture of marine fish after cultivation, and the docking and maintenance of the marine fish aquaculture cages in the later stage of use all face difficulties. At the same time, marine organisms grow vigorously in summer, and fishing nets submerged in seawater are prone to growth of marine organisms.
